Product Insights

Thin-film batteries represent the leading product segment in the Flexible Battery Market, owing to their compact size, lightweight structure, and ability to conform to various shapes and surfaces. These batteries are widely used in wearable devices, medical implants, and smart cards, where space constraints and flexibility are critical. Their dominance is further supported by advancements in thin-film deposition technologies, which enable higher energy density and improved performance.

Printed batteries are gaining momentum as an emerging product category, offering cost-effective and scalable production through roll-to-roll manufacturing processes. These batteries are particularly suitable for disposable and low-power applications such as smart packaging and RFID tags. Additionally, stretchable batteries are being developed to support next-generation wearable and biomedical devices, providing enhanced flexibility and durability. Technology / Component Insights

The Flexible Battery Market is driven by advancements in materials and fabrication technologies, including lithium-ion, lithium polymer, and zinc-based chemistries. Thin-film lithium-ion batteries are particularly prominent due to their high energy density and reliability. Innovations in solid-state electrolytes are further enhancing safety and performance, making flexible batteries more suitable for a wide range of applications.

Application Insights

Wearable devices represent the leading application segment in the Flexible Battery Market, driven by the increasing popularity of fitness trackers, smartwatches, and health monitoring devices. Flexible batteries provide the necessary form factor and performance required for these compact and portable devices, enabling continuous operation and enhanced user experience.

Medical devices are another significant application area, where flexible batteries are used in implants, sensors, and diagnostic equipment. The ability to design batteries that conform to the human body is particularly valuable in healthcare applications. Consumer electronics, including foldable smartphones and flexible displays, are also driving demand for flexible batteries, as manufacturers seek to develop innovative and user-friendly products.

Country-Specific Market Trends

In Asia Pacific, China dominates the Flexible Battery Market with a projected CAGR of 18.5%, driven by its strong electronics manufacturing base and investments in flexible electronics. Japan follows with a CAGR of 16.2%, focusing on advanced battery technologies and innovation.

In North America, the United States leads the market due to its advanced research ecosystem and high adoption of wearable technologies. Canada and Mexico are experiencing steady growth, with CAGRs ranging from 14.5% to 15.2%, supported by increasing demand for medical and consumer electronics.

In Europe, Germany and France are key contributors to market growth, with CAGRs of approximately 15.0% and 14.7%, respectively. These countries are focusing on integrating flexible battery technologies into healthcare and industrial applications.

The study involves 4 major activities for estimating the size of the flexible battery market. Exhaustive secondary research has been conducted to collect information related to the flexible battery market, its peer markets, and its parent market. The validation of these findings and assumptions with the industry experts across the value chain through primary research has been the next step. Both top-down and bottom-up approaches have been employed to estimate the complete size of the market. It has been followed by the market breakdown and data triangulation procedures to estimate the market size of each segment and subsegment.

Secondary Research

In the secondary research process, various secondary sources have been referred to for identifying and collecting information for this study. Secondary sources include government sources; corporate filings (such as annual reports, investor presentations, and financial statements); and trade, business, and professional associations. The secondary data has been collected and analyzed to arrive at the overall market size, which has been validated further through primary research.

Primary Research

The flexible battery market comprises several stakeholders, such as associations and industrial bodies, flexible battery manufacturers, research organizations and consulting companies, and technology investors. Extensive primary research has been conducted after understanding and analyzing the flexible battery market through secondary research. Several primary interviews have been conducted with the market experts from both demand and supply sides across 4 regions—North America, Europe, Asia Pacific (APAC), and the Rest of the World (RoW). Approximately 20% of the primary interviews have been conducted with the demand side and approximately 80% with the supply side. This primary data has been collected through questionnaires, emails, and telephonic interviews.

Market Size Estimation

Both top-down and bottom-up approaches have been used to estimate and validate the total size of the flexible battery market. These methods have also been used extensively to estimate the size of various segments and subsegments of the market. The following method has been used to estimate the market size:

Bottom-Up:

  • More than 25 companies offering flexible batteries have been identified and their offerings have been mapped based on type, rechargeability, capacity, and application
  • Flexible batteries are at their initial stage of commercialization, as only a few companies have commercialized their flexible batteries
  • Based on the data gathered from primary and secondary sources, the flexible batteries have been categorized into different types
  • The size of the flexible battery market has been verified through the data sanity method; the revenues of the respective flexible battery providers have been analyzed through their annual reports and press releases; these revenues have been added to derive the overall market size
  • A percentage has been assigned to the overall revenue of each company, or in some cases, segmental revenues, to derive their revenues from flexible batteries; these percentages have been assigned based on the product portfolio of each company and the range of flexible batteries offered
  • Year-on-year (Y-o-Y) projections have shown a slow or a steady growth till 2019; however, due to the unfolding impact of COVID-19, the market has been witnessing a downfall in 2020 and is expected to recover by 2021 considering the commercialization of these batteries by various manufacturers for use in different applications
  • Market trend analysis of flexible batteries has been carried out to understand the industry penetration rate and the demand and supply of flexible batteries for use in different industries to arrive at the CAGR of the market
  • Estimates at every level have been verified and crosschecked by discussing them with key opinion leaders, including CXOs, directors, operation managers, and domain experts in MarketsandMarkets
  • Various paid and unpaid information sources, such as annual reports, press releases, white papers, and databases have also been studied

Top-Down:

  • Size of the flexible battery market has been estimated through data sanity of over 25 key companies
  • It has been expected that the flexible battery market will observe a steep growth during the period under study as it is currently in the initial stage of the product cycle, with a few players beginning to commercialize their products
  • Types of flexible batteries and their features and properties, as well as the geographical presence and key applications served by all players operating in the flexible battery market have been studied to estimate and arrive at the percentage split of different segments
  • Different types of flexible batteries and the end-use applications that are expected to implement flexible batteries in the near future have been identified
  • The split of the flexible battery market based on capacity (below 10 mAh, between 10 mAh and 100 mAh, and above 100 mAh) and voltage (below 1.5V, between 1.5V and 3V, and above 3V) has been estimated through secondary research
  • The split of the flexible battery market based on rechargeability (primary batteries and secondary batteries) has been estimated by assuming the penetration and commercialization of each type of flexible battery
  • The ongoing and the upcoming projects pertaining to the implementation of flexible batteries in various end-use applications have been identified, and the market size has been forecast based on these developments and other critical parameters
  • The key opinion leaders from the key companies involved in the development of flexible batteries and related components have been approached for discussions to validate the split of the flexible battery market based on capacity, voltage, rechargeability, and application
  • The geographical splits have been estimated using secondary sources, based on factors such as the number of players in a specific country and region and on the adoption and use cases of each type of battery with respect to applications in each region
